Thaiphoon Bistro is a contemporary Thai restaurant in Raleigh city. They serve traditional Thai dishes, curries, noodles, and salads with a modern touch. Their affordable menu serves a variety of Thai dishes to choose from. Their chef uses various ingredients and authentic spices that instantly give a great taste to their food. Thaiphoon Bistro will make your event a memorable day by offering unique catering services. All their homemade Thai curry is gluten-free. King of The Sea Curry comprises mixed seafood cooked with red curry, coconut milk, bell pepper, mixed veggies, and basil leaves. You can try their Massaman Curry, which contains Potatoes and onions simmered in coconut milk-based massaman curry with roasted peanut. Thaiphoon Bistro is also located in Stonhenge Market, Raleigh, NC. Order online facilities are available at Thaiphoon Bistro.

Lemongrass Thai Restaurant is a family-owned Thai restaurant that offers traditional Thai dishes, plus wine and beer in a warm-colored bistro setting. Their soul-satisfying food and excellent service provide an outstanding dining experience to their customers. Lemongrass Thai Restaurant has eleven tables spaced, amply allowing private dinner conversation or a relaxed lunch spot during work. Their chef uses only the farm-fresh ingredients, aromatic spices, and the freshest herbs to bring out the authentic flavor of Thailand to Raleigh city. Lemongrass Thai offers from Monday thru Friday from 11:00 am to 2:00 pm and Saturday from 12:00 pm to 4:00 pm. Chicken Red Curry is made up of a classic Thai curry of chicken breast meat with bamboo shoots & red peppers. Must savor their Shrimp Tom Yum Noodle Soup which comprises Steamed wide noodles with shrimps, onion, red peppers, and fresh white mushroom in spicy lime-lemongrass flavored broth garnished with chopped green onion & cilantro.

Thai House Cuisine is a popular Thai restaurant that offers a standard menu of Thai dishes such as curries, noodles & more. They are dedicated to satisfying their loyal customers' Thai food cravings by providing authentic and specially prepared meals. All their dishes are prepared fresh using only the best ingredients, aromatic spices, and traditional ingredients. Thai House treats each customer as a family member and provides a warm service. Thai House's Pineapple Fried Rice is made up of jasmine rice stir-fried with curry powder, shrimp, veggies, sweet pineapples & topped with cashews. Savor their Basil Duck which is prepared with crispy boneless duck sautéed with bell pepper, onion, fresh basil leaves, and spicy basil sauce.
